Full-time

Software Engineer

Posted by Confidential • Centurion, Centurion, South-Africa

📍 Centurion, Centurion 🕒 March 02, 2026

About the Role

In this role, you will work across the complete RTCA 178C software development process, including planning, requirements definition, design, development, testing, verification, validation, integration, and project close‑out. You will also support embedded development projects that require rigorous engineering but not full airborne‑software compliance. Responsibilities include analysing system requirements, developing C/C++ code, writing test cases, participating in SCRUM‑based delivery, resolving defects, and providing technical leadership. Education: BEng (Computer Engineering) or BSc equivalent Job Experience & Skills Required: Minimum 5 years software development experience Strong C/C++ development skills Experience in safety‑critical software environments Embedded operating systems experience Military/defence environment exposure advantageous Strong requirement‑analysis and documentation skills Apply Now!

Ready to Apply?

Submit your application today and take the next step in your career journey with Confidential.

Apply Now